I replaced all capacitors. There was also a bad output transformer and the field coil speaker was in bad shape so I used a resistor to substitute for the field. The volume control still needs some work. This radio uses the old style tubes such as the type 80 predating the octal tubes. It is a superheterodyne and has 4 tubes but the 6F7 IF tube also has the detector and first audio stage.
